Tips for Effective Sound Design

1. Experiment with Waveforms

Start your sound design journey by experimenting with different waveforms. Each waveform has its own unique character. For example, a saw wave can provide a bright sound ideal for leads, while a sine wave may produce softer, more vintage tones. Don’t hesitate to layer multiple waveforms to create complex sounds.

2. Use LFOs Creatively

LFOs are powerful tools for adding movement to your sounds. Instead of the conventional uses for modulation (like vibrato or tremolo), think outside the box:

  • Filter Modulation: Assign LFOs to control filter cutoffs, creating evolving textures.
  • Amplitude Modulation: Modify the amplitude of your sound to produce rhythmic effects and pulsations.
3. Tweak Filter Settings

Filters give you the power to carve out specific frequencies. Here’s how to master them:

  • Resonance Control: Higher resonance settings can create a pronounced peak in the frequency response, resulting in a more defined character.
  • Filter Types: Explore different filter types, such as low-pass, high-pass, band-pass, and notch, to shape your sound effectively.
4. Layering Sounds

Layering is a technique that can significantly enrich your sounds. When combining different patches, consider the following:

  • Frequency Separation: Ensure that each layer occupies its own sonic space. You can achieve this by panning different layers or using EQ to carve out distinct frequency ranges for each.
  • Dynamic Variation: Vary the dynamics of layers to create a more vibrant sound. For instance, blend heavily processed sounds with natural ones to add depth.
5. Explore Effects and Processing

Rainbow Synth includes an effects section that can drastically transform your sounds. Some ideas to enhance your creations include:

  • Reverb: Use reverb to place your sounds in a spatial context, making them feel larger and more immersive.
  • Delay: Explore different types of delays to add rhythm and space. Adjust feedback and timing to create unique results.
  • Distortion and Saturation: Introduce warmth and character with subtle distortion. Experiment with the intensity to find the perfect balance for your sound.

Advanced Techniques

1. Macro Controls

Consider using macro controls to streamline your sound design process. Map multiple parameters to a single knob to create expansive changes with just one adjustment, allowing for dynamic performances and easy tweaking.

2. MIDI Automation

Don’t underestimate the power of MIDI automation. By automating parameters like filter cutoffs, reverb size, or LFO rates, you can create evolving sounds that change throughout a track, enhancing listener engagement.

3. Sample Importing

If Rainbow Synth supports it, importing custom audio samples can open new avenues for sound design. Manipulate these samples using the synthesizer’s features to create entirely new sonic textures.


Putting It All Together

Putting your skills into practice with Rainbow Synth involves not just understanding the features but also integrating them effectively in your projects. Start your session with a clear vision of the sound you want to create. Sketch out your sounds using basic waveforms and then refine them using filters, modulation, and effects.

Example Sound Design Workflow:
  1. Select a Waveform: Start with a saw wave for a bright lead sound.
  2. Apply Filtering: Add a low-pass filter to remove harsh high frequencies.
  3. Implement LFOs: Use an LFO to modulate pitch for a subtle vibrato effect.
  4. Add Effects: Apply a touch of reverb and delay for depth.
  5. Fine-tune: Adjust parameters and make small tweaks until the sound fits your vision.
